Can you eat hard boiled eggs if they are not refrigerated?

Answer: Unfortunately your eggs are not safe. … If hard-boiled eggs have been left out of the fridge for longer than 2 hours (or 1 hour above 90° F), harmful bacteria can multiply to the point where the hard-boiled eggs are no longer safe to eat and should be discarded.

Can you eat hard boiled eggs right away?

“Hard-boiled eggs should be refrigerated within two hours of cooking and discarded if left out for more than two hours at room temperature,” said Rubin. Her recommendation is to leave them in the fridge in their shells for optimal taste and quality, and to only peel them when you’re within minutes of eating them.

How can you tell if a hard-boiled egg is bad?

The most noticeable sign that a hard-cooked egg has gone bad is the odor. If the egg has any sort of unpleasant, sulfurous, or rotten smell, it has gone bad and should not be consumed. If the hard-boiled egg is still in its shell, you may have to crack it open in order to notice any odor.

How long can hard-boiled eggs sit in cold water?

Peeled hard-boiled eggs can be stored in the refrigerator in a bowl of cold water to cover for about 1 week (change the water daily) – or in a sealed container without water (cover the eggs with damp paper towels) for the same length of time.

How many minutes does it take to hard boil an egg?

Place eggs in a medium pot and cover with cold water by 1 inch. Bring to a boil, then cover the pot and turn the heat off. Let the eggs cook, covered, for 9 to 12 minutes, depending on your desired done-ness (see photo).

Do you put eggs in cold water after boiling?

After boiling your eggs for 10-12 minutes, put them in cold water to bring the temperature down rapidly and stop the cooking process. You can even use ice cubes in your water, and you can change the water as it warms.

How do you microwave an egg without it exploding?

Microwave a bowl of water (deep enough to submerge the egg) for 3 minutes until hot. Lightly prick the bottom of the egg with a safety pin or thumbtack to prevent the egg from exploding.
